Description
Compliance Agent
Responsibilities:
- Prevent late files/payments by ensuring proper use of the statement management reports.
- Monitor filing of Triennial Status Reports and fees; pay annual permit fee, as directed by CHQ.
- Ensure Employee reporting is handled in accordance with 19 CFR 111.28 through the Branch ER Contact.
- Assist in the enforcement of Brokerage Operational Process Standards, policies and procedures.
- Review all Powers of Attorney received by the branch for validity, and review attached Importer Questionnaire for completeness; upload valid POA and Importer Questionnaire into the POA Tool.
- Conduct daily reviews via IDMA (Import Daily Monitoring Application) in accordance with Import Daily Monitoring Program. Derive training topics from results.
- Monitor customs rejections (3461 and 7501) in a spreadsheet format. Report results to the U.S. and Canada Customs Compliance Manager in the annual Self-Audit. Derive training topics from results.
- Complete annual Self-Audit, as administered by CHQ.
- Conduct 361 reviews
- Assist Branch Compliance Manager with ensuring the all monitoring reports are reviewed timely.
